Avani+ Lanexang Vientiane Hotel set to open in Q2 2026 will bring contemporary style and Laotian flair to the heart of the capital, just minutes from Wat Si Saket, Vientiane Night Market, and Chao Anouvong Park. The hotel’s 197 guest rooms and suites will blend modern design with local touches, offering its guests the choice of four dining venues, including an international all-day dining restaurant, a western comfort food concept and bar, and a Southeast Asian fine-dining restaurant. Guests will enjoy Avani Spa with five treatment rooms, an Avani Fit fitness centre and studio, an outdoor swimming pool, and versatile event spaces including a ballroom for up to 320 guests.
Job Description
As Assistant Chief Engineer, you will play a key role in supporting the Director of Engineering to deliver a successful hotel pre-opening and ensure all engineering systems operate safely, efficiently, and reliably from Day One. This role combines strong technical expertise with hands-on operational leadership, contractor coordination, and team development in line with Minor Hotels and Avani+ brand standards.
You will work closely with internal departments and external stakeholders to establish preventive maintenance systems, complete commissioning and handover activities, and ensure compliance with statutory, safety, and brand requirements.
Key Responsibilities
Support the Director of Engineering in planning, implementing, and supervising all engineering operations during the pre-opening and operational phases.Lead and coordinate commissioning, testing, and handover of all building systems, including HVAC, electrical, plumbing, ELV, fire-life-safety, BMS, elevators, and kitchen equipment.Coordinate contractors, consultants, and service providers to ensure timely closure of punch-list items, quality workmanship, and safety compliance.Oversee daily engineering operations including troubleshooting, preventive maintenance, corrective repairs, and utilities monitoring.Establish, implement, and monitor preventive maintenance (PPM) frameworks, schedules, and SOPs aligned with Minor Hotels standards.Ensure full compliance with local laws, statutory requirements, and fire-life-safety regulations, including preparation for inspections and audits.Support preparation for government inspections, licenses, and statutory approvals in coordination with hotel management and authorities. Assist with departmental budgeting, opening inventories, spare-parts setup, and initial service contracts during pre-opening. Support emergency preparedness, incident reporting, and crisis response planning; conduct team training and drills.Train, coach, and develop engineering team members to build technical competence, safety awareness, and brand-aligned service behavior.Collaborate closely with Rooms, Housekeeping, F&B, IT, Security, and Events to ensure seamless guest experience and operational continuity.Prepare and maintain engineering documentation including reports, logs, checklists, asset records, and maintenance histories.QualificationsBachelor’s degree or diploma in Mechanical, Electrical, Civil Engineering, or related technical field.Minimum 3–5 years’ experience in hotel engineering, facilities management, or building maintenance within an international hotel environment.Strong technical knowledge of HVAC, electrical, plumbing, fire-life-safety systems, ELV, BMS, and preventive maintenance programs.Demonstrated experience coordinating contractors and managing technical workflows during renovations or pre-opening phases.Hands-on, solution-oriented mindset with the ability to operate effectively in a fast-paced pre-opening environment.Strong leadership, communication, and people-management skills with a collaborative working style.Basic understanding of budgeting, CAPEX/OPEX tracking, and contractor payment milestones is an advantage.Pre-opening experience with Minor Hotels or other international brands (IHG, Marriott, Accor, etc.) is a strong advantage.High commitment to safety, compliance, sustainability, and service excellence.Fluency in English and either Lao or Thai is required.Previous experience in Southeast Asia is strongly preferred.
